We compared Acronis Cyber Protect and Cohesity DataProtect based on user reviews in five categories. We reviewed all of the data and you can find the conclusion below.
Features: Acronis Cyber Protect is lauded for its versatility, comprehensive malware protection, and effortless data retrieval. Cohesity DataProtect offers instant recovery and built-in integration with Office 365 and Active Directory. Users say Cyber Protect could improve its ability to back up SQL databases, reduce resource usage, resolve conflicts, and improve management features. Cohesity DataProtect users have suggested enhancements to its user interface, rollback methodology, and cloud data recovery. Other pain points include file server capacity and legacy platform support.
Service and Support: Some users had positive things to say about Acronis customer service, while others were dissatisfied with delayed responses and limited real-time support options. The customer service experiences for Cohesity DataProtect have been mostly positive, but some say the quality of Cohesity's support may differ depending on the region.
Ease of Deployment: Some users thought Cyber Protect was simple to deploy, but others considered it challenging. Most users consider the setup process for Cohesity DataProtect to be easy, although a few found it more complex than other products.
Pricing: Reviewers say Acronis Cyber Protect is affordable, but some noted that the pricing could be more transparent. Cohesity's pricing is higher than its competitors, although some customers consider it affordable.
ROI: Users say that Acronis Cyber Protect is a worthwhile investment, saving money while safeguarding critical data. Cohesity DataProtect provides security against ransomware and efficient file retrieval.
Comparison Results: Acronis Cyber Protect is a versatile solution that saves customers money and enables easy data recovery. While reviews of Cyber Protect were generally positive, there were mixed reviews about support, pricing, and setup. Users also said it could improve its SQL support and management capabilities. Cohesity is regarded as an affordable solution that offers instant recovery and superior ransomware protection. However, users say its customer service is inconsistent across regions, and its rollback methodology has room for improvement.
